    Three reasons to buy a 2022 Volvo XC60 instead of a 2022 Porsche Macan

    The Volvo XC60 has many strengths that the industry raves about, including safety, comfort, advanced powertrains, refined styling, and more. We can't forget about its versatility, which offers convenience for everyone, as well as its unique Scandinavian driving experience no rival can recreate.

    Here, we give you three reasons to purchase an XC60 over the Porsche Macan.

    The Volvo XC60 is more affordable

    First off, the Volvo XC60 is much more affordable than the Porsche Macan. Thanks to a starting price of $48,500, it is much easier to get your hands on an XC60 and everything that comes with it. The Macan, on the other end, has a starting price of $58,500, which is $10,000 more. And with Porsche’s ultra-pricey option catalogue, you won’t get a very well-equipped Macan at that price.

    The Volvo XC60 is roomier and more intuitive

    The XC60 also has more cargo space. Thanks to 613 litres of space behind the rear seats, you can bring along much more in the XC60 than you can with the Macan, which only has 488 litres. That’s quite the difference.

    The Porsche Macan has a notoriously unintuitive infotainment system that requires many menus to execute simple tasks. Volvo’s infotainment system, on the other hand, is large and much easier to use.

    The Volvo XC60 offers more efficiency

    The XC60 offers a great choice of powertrains. The base XC60 Momentum features the T5 engine, a 2.0-litre that generates 250 horsepower and 258 lb-ft of torque. Volvo's T6 powertrain is also available and it brings 316 horsepower. The T6 only uses 11,7 L/100 km in the city and 8,6 L/100 km on the highway. The similar powertrain in the Macan S uses up to 13,5 L/100 km and 10.5 L/100 km.

    The XC60 also offers a hybrid powertrain, the XC60 Recharge. It delivers 400 horsepower and 472 lb-ft of torque, which is similar to the Macan GTS in terms of power, but with much more torque. The 9.3 L/100 km combined fuel efficiency rating gives this model the best horsepower/consumption ratio and enables the XC60 to drive 27 kilometres without using a single drop of fuel. The Macan doesn’t have a PHEV model.
